# 125 — `seafile` Seafile Community Edition 13.0 — exploratory deployment to evaluate as a possible [nextcloud (114)](114-nextcloud.md) replacement. Stood up empty on 2026-05-12; **no migration**, NC stays untouched. ## At a glance - **Hostname:** `seafile` - **IP:** `192.168.8.185` - **Privilege:** privileged (Debian 12, nesting + keyctl) - **Resources:** 4 cores / 8 GiB RAM / 32 GiB rootfs / 1 GiB swap - **Mounts:** `/mnt/library` ↔ `/mnt/library` (Seafile storage under `/mnt/library/seafile/data`) - **Public hostname:** [`files.hubris.network`](../infrastructure/dns.md) → [caddy (121)](121-caddy.md) → `192.168.8.185:80` - **Reachable from:** LAN + Netbird mesh (no public ingress) ## Stack Docker-compose at `/opt/seafile/`, three services on a private `seafile-net` bridge: | Service | Image | Role | |---|---|---| | `seafile` | `seafileltd/seafile-mc:13.0-latest` | Seahub + seaf-server + Apache (the `-mc` flavor; uses Redis for cache) | | `db` | `mariadb:10.11` | ccnet / seafile / seahub databases | | `redis` | `redis:7-alpine` | session + cache backend | Compose layout: | File | Purpose | |---|---| | `/opt/seafile/seafile-server.yml` | upstream-verbatim from `manual.seafile.com/13.0/repo/docker/ce/` | | `/opt/seafile/docker-compose.override.yml` | local: publishes `192.168.8.185:80`, `extra_hosts: auth.hubris.network:192.168.8.175`, drops bundled-caddy labels (`labels: !reset []`) | | `/opt/seafile/.env` | mode 600, **not git-tracked** — DB passwords, `JWT_PRIVATE_KEY`, `INIT_SEAFILE_ADMIN_*`, `SEAFILE_SERVER_HOSTNAME=files.hubris.network`, `SEAFILE_SERVER_PROTOCOL=https`, `ENABLE_SEADOC=false` | **Do not rotate `JWT_PRIVATE_KEY`** — it invalidates every active session and library access token. ## Storage layout - `/mnt/library/seafile/data/` — bind-mounted to `/shared` in the seafile container. Holds config (`seafile/conf/`), logs (`seafile/logs/`), and the heavy block/fs/commit trees (`seafile/seafile-data/storage/`). Group-owned `:media` 2775. - `/opt/seafile/mysql/` — mariadb data (small, stays on rootfs). ## Auth Native OAuth2/OIDC against [authentik (124)](124-authentik.md). Configuration in `/mnt/library/seafile/data/seafile/conf/seahub_settings.py` between the `# BEGIN-HUBRIS-OAUTH` / `# END-HUBRIS-OAUTH` markers. Authentik side: - **Provider:** `Provider for Seafile` (OAuth2/OIDC, confidential, signing key = self-signed cert) - **Application slug:** `seafile` - **Redirect URI:** `https://files.hubris.network/oauth/callback/` (trailing slash mandatory) - **Launch URL:** `https://files.hubris.network/` - **Policy binding:** `authentik Admins` group - Provisioned via `ak shell` script (idempotent — `OAuth2Provider.objects.get_or_create(name="Provider for Seafile")`) Seahub side: - `ENABLE_OAUTH = True` - `OAUTH_AUTHORIZATION_URL` / `OAUTH_TOKEN_URL` / `OAUTH_USER_INFO_URL` → `https://auth.hubris.network/application/o/{authorize,token,userinfo}/` - `OAUTH_SCOPE = ['openid', 'profile', 'email']` - `OAUTH_ATTRIBUTE_MAP = {'email': (True, 'contact_email'), 'name': (False, 'name'), 'id': (False, 'not_used')}` - `OAUTH_CREATE_UNKNOWN_USER = True`, `OAUTH_ACTIVATE_USER_AFTER_CREATION = True` — JIT provisioning enabled. The Seahub login page renders a "Single Sign-On" button that 302s through `/sso/` → `/oauth/login/` → Authentik flow. ### Reverse-proxy settings (also in seahub_settings.py) ```python SERVICE_URL = "https://files.hubris.network" FILE_SERVER_ROOT = "https://files.hubris.network/seafhttp" SECURE_PROXY_SSL_HEADER = ('HTTP_X_FORWARDED_PROTO', 'https') CSRF_TRUSTED_ORIGINS = ['https://files.hubris.network'] ``` ## DNS / mesh - LAN clients resolve `files.hubris.network` → `192.168.8.175` via [dnsmasq on LXC 124](../infrastructure/dns.md) (entry: `address=/files.hubris.network/192.168.8.175`). - Netbird mesh peers reach `192.168.8.185` through the existing `192.168.8.0/24` route advertised by the hubris peer. - The Seafile container itself needs `auth.hubris.network → 192.168.8.175` mapped at the Docker level (Docker's resolver doesn't follow LXC `/etc/hosts` or the dnsmasq split-horizon), so `docker-compose.override.yml` carries `extra_hosts: auth.hubris.network:192.168.8.175`. See [mesh migration](../infrastructure/mesh.md) for the pattern. ## Caddy block (LXC 121) ``` files.hubris.network { tls { dns ionos {env.IONOS_AUTH_API_TOKEN} } encode zstd gzip request_body { max_size 10GB } reverse_proxy 192.168.8.185:80 { header_up X-Forwarded-Proto https header_up X-Forwarded-Host {host} header_up Host {host} } } ``` No `import authentik` — Seafile handles OAuth natively, forward-auth would block the `/oauth/callback/` round-trip. ## Why exploration-only (and not a Nextcloud cutover) The [mulita (120)](120-mule-images.md) photo stack is tightly coupled to Nextcloud — it reads storage roots from `/mnt/library/homecloud/{user}/files/`, proxies thumbnails through NC's `/core/preview`, and consumes NC `webhook_listeners` for file events. Migrating off Nextcloud would require re-architecting all three integration points first. For now: stand up Seafile, kick the tires, decide later whether to: 1. Keep NC for photos and move docs/files to Seafile. 2. Refactor mulita off NC, then full cutover. 3.
